Understanding Birth Injuries: Common Types and Causes
Birth injuries, unfortunately, can occur during the delivery process due to various reasons. As a Bronx personal injury attorney would advise, these injuries can range from minor issues to more severe and permanent disabilities. Common types include cerebral palsy, caused by oxygen deprivation during birth, and Erb’s palsy, resulting from shoulder damage during delivery. Other potential injuries involve head trauma, nerve damage, and bone fractures.
Several factors contribute to these birth injuries, such as medical negligence, improper use of medical equipment, or unexpected complications like fetal distress or umbilical cord issues. Prompt identification and appropriate medical care are crucial in managing and mitigating the effects of birth injuries. Legal Rights and Options for Parents: What to Do After a Birth Injury
After a birth injury, parents have legal rights and options they should know about. The first step is to seek medical attention for the affected child immediately, ensuring proper documentation of the injury and any complications that arise. This includes obtaining all relevant medical records, as they are crucial in building a strong case.
Next, families should consider consulting with a Bronx personal injury attorney who specializes in birth injuries. These lawyers can help navigate complex legal systems, explain rights, and pursue compensation for medical expenses, pain, and suffering. Timely action is essential; there are usually strict time limits to file a lawsuit, so parents should not delay in seeking professional advice.
Building a Strong Case: Evidence and Timeline Considerations
When building a case for a birth injury, timing and evidence are paramount. A Bronx personal injury attorney will advise clients to gather comprehensive medical records detailing the mother’s and child’s conditions before, during, and after delivery. These records can include diagnostic images, test results, and detailed notes from healthcare providers.
Additionally, timelines are crucial in these cases. The lawyer will need to establish a clear sequence of events leading up to and following the birth injury. This includes not only the incident itself but also any subsequent medical care or treatments received by the mother and child. Timely documentation and expert testimony can significantly strengthen a case, ensuring that all legal avenues are explored for compensation and justice.
